Read More »QR Codes – How They Fit Into Your Social Media Strategy
A QR Code (short for Quick Response) is a matrix code or 2D code. Using a smart-phone, a person merely points and scans and they’re launched into the virtual world! You can link a QR Code to a number of different end points. When your customer scans the QR Code, you can send them a text with your contact information, direct them to a video, link them to your website or Facebook page, or give away prizes. There’s no limit to what you can do with QR Codes.
